что такое upsert

 

 

 

 

UPSERT в PostgreSQL. 05.02.15 15:21. При реализации одной задачи в PostgreSQL понадобилось что-то похожее на UPSERT. Один из приятных сюрпризов операции обновления — это возможность обновления/вставки ( upsert от update — обновить и insert — вставить) Обновление/вставка обновляет документ UPSERT (от UPDATE OR INSERT)- условное наименование конструкции на языке SQL, которая позволяет обновлять данные в таблице или вставлять их, если их еще не существует. 08.05.2015 22:54 В СУБД PostgreSQL включена реализация UPSERT. В дерево исходных текстов СУБД PostgreSQL приняты изменения, добавляющие функциональность " UPSERT" The UPSERT command inserts rows that dont exist and updates the rows that do exist.UPSERT was officially introduced in the SQL:2003 standard. Всех заинтересовавшихся более подробно темой работы демона init отправляю к man-страницам init (8), inittab (5), telinit (8), runlevel (8). Что такое Upstart и чем он лучше. Upsert Records with PostgreSQL 9.5. by Josh Branchaud on January 14, 2016.For those not familiar with the term upsert, it is also sometimes referred to as a merge. UPDATE - Обновляет существующие данные в таблицеMERGE - UPSERT операция (insert или update) UPSERT. Наиболее востребованная функция среди разработчиков приложений, UPSERT является сокращением для «INSERT, ON CONFLICT UPDATE». UPSERT. Безопасность на уровне строк. Интеграция с Big Data (BRIN-индексы, ускоренная сортировка, CUBE, ROLLUP и GROUPING SETS).

При чем тут UPSERT. UPSERT является сходной операцией обновления существующих в таблице данных и вставке несуществующих, при срабатывании SQLNOTFOUND в false в ИТ-система организации CNAF успешно использует PostgreSQL в качестве системы управления базами данных.» UPSERT. Темы выпуска: автоматическая генерация функции UPSERT в PostgreSQL, почему при работе с деньгами нужно использовать рациональные числа, настройка всплывающих со. UPSERT. Наиболее востребованная функция среди разработчиков приложений, UPSERT является сокращением для «INSERT, ON CONFLICT UPDATE». Функция upsert объединяет в себе обновление, вставку и удаление данных из таблиц потоков данных.Функция upsert динамически обновляет базу данных. Upserts. Ecto 2.1 поддерживает, так называемую, команду upsert, которая является аббревиатурой к update or insert. Для реализации логики upsert (изменить данные, если они существуют/вставить, если их еще нет) при пакетной обработке я использую следующие подходы Идентификатор - это первичный ключ, поэтому в UPSERT будет только одна запись. (Я пытаюсь избежать накладных расходов SELECT, чтобы определить это я могу использовать docasupsert вместо upsert с данными? и что будет если я укажу "docas upsert" : false? This page summarizes the INSERT ON CONFLICT UPDATE patch.

This feature is popularly known as " UPSERT". The patch has been committed , and will appear in PostgreSQL 9.5. This Wiki page was only maintained until a few weeks before commit Среди прочих нововведений можно отметить функцию UPSERT, безопасность на уровне строк (Row Level Security, RLS) и несколько функций работы с Big Data. При подключении к коммерческому веб-узлу, такому как банк или книжный магазин, Internet Explorer использует безопасное соединение на основе технологии SSL (Secure Sockets Layer) Инструкцию MERGE часто называют «наложением» (upsert), поскольку она позволяет в одной операции или вставить набор данных в таблицу, или, если записи уже существуют Для реализации логики upsert (изменить данные, если они существуют/вставить, если их еще нет) при пакетной обработке я использую следующие подходы UPSERT - зачем здесь where? [new]. Ролг Хупин Member. Откуда: Чебаркуль Сообщений: 1576. здесь автор описывает пример апсерта https upsert (third-person singular simple present upserts, present participle upserting, simple past and past participle upserted). (computing, databases) To insert rows into a database table if they do not already exist, or update them if they do. upsert (plural upserts). (computing, databases) ON CONFLICT UPDATE (and ON CONFLICT DO NOTHING), i.e. upsert. Comparison with ON DUPLICATE KEY UPDATE. Quick explanation. Synchronize Dynamics 365 data with external systems Use Upsert to insert or update a record.Sample: Insert or update a record using Upsert. ХОССПАДИ НАКОНЕЦ-ТО!!! В PostgreSQL появился UPSERT!!! Фича, доступная в MySQL со хрен знает каких времён! Эмуляция upsert/merge в postgresql 9.1 (CTE). Проверенные VDS на SSD в Европе от 4 и России: Датацентр 1 от 199руб. Найдено 5 ответов: How to implement a conditional Upsert stored procedure? Upsert — The SQL like UPSERT statement inserts a record to a table in a database if the record does not exist if the record already exists, an update operation is performed. Make it easy to upsert on traditional RDBMS like MySQL, PostgreSQL, and SQLite3—hey look NoSQL!. Transparently creates (and re-uses) stored procedures/functions when necessary. Помимо шума вокруг аналога UPSERT (см. https://www.compose.io/articles/postgresqls-future-is-looking- upsert/) появляется много замечательных возможностей Эта операция также известна как UPSERT — "UPDATE или INSERT". UPSERT. Наиболее востребованная функция среди разработчиков приложений, UPSERT является сокращением для «INSERT, ON CONFLICT UPDATE». Подобные запросы часто называют UPSERT-запросы (UPdateinSERT). В нашем случае конструкция ON DUPLICATE KEY UPDATE пример вид Пример 2 MongoCollection::update() upsert examples. Upserts can simplify code, as a single line can create the document if it does not exist (based on criteria) Ура, появился коммит, добавляющий к оператору INSERT «Постгреса» конструкцию, которая позволяет использовать его как upsert (в «Оракле» это конструкция MERGE, в «Майэскуэеле» В числе основных нововведений, появившихся в PostgreSQL 9.5, особого внимания заслуживает поддержка функциональности UPSERT Также мы взглянем на функцию upsert, которые появятся в Ecto 2.1.Многие разработчики считают что такие ошибки никогда не случаются на практике, или если случаются, то они : Data, PostgreSQL, UPSERT, вышел. Предыдущая запись В 2015 году родилось немало новых законопроектов по регулированию отрасли ИКТ. ON CONFLICT UPDATE (и ON CONFLICT DO NOTHING), то есть upsert. Сравнение с ON DUPLICATE KEY UPDATE. Краткое описание. Что значит upsert? Узнай это здесь вместе с Сесли Сёзлюк твой источник знаний для изучения множества языков по всему миру 7 ЯНВАРЯ 2016: Всемирная группа разработки PostgreSQL объявляет о выходе PostgreSQL 9.5. В этом релизе представлены такие возможности как UPSERT, безопасность на уровне строк Может принимать два аргумента: upsert и multi. Если параметр upsert имеет значение true, что mongodb будет обновлять документ, если он найден, и создавать новый A relational database management system uses SQL MERGE (also called upsert) statements to INSERT new records or UPDATE existing records depending on whether condition matches. It was officially introduced in the SQL:2003 standard, and expanded in the SQL:2008 standard. Upserts.

Upsert — это особый тип updatea.Чтоб использовать upsert нужно просто в команде update добавить третий параметр равный true, вот так Upserts. Ecto 2.1 поддерживает, так называемую, команду upsert, которая является аббревиатурой к update or insert. Также мы взглянем на функцию upsert, которые появятся в Ecto 2.1.Многие разработчики считают что такие ошибки никогда не случаются на практике, или если случаются, то они

Свежие записи: